  3. Immigrant anarchists arrested, tried, convicted and executed with very little evidence

  4. Who are Sacco and Vanzetti

  5. Biology teacher arrested and tried in Tennessee for teaching evolution

  6. Who is John Scopes

  7. Constitutional Amendment banning alcohol

  8. What is the 18th amendment

  9. Name of Congressional act that was passed to enforce prohibition and gave the federal government police powers

  10. What is the Volstead Act

  11. Law limiting European immigration to 3% of an ethnic heritage based on 1910 census data

  12. What is the Emergency Quota Act

  13. Law passed in Tennessee that outlawed the teaching of evolution in schools

  14. What is the Butler Act

  15. Constitutional amendment passed that gave women the right to vote

  16. What is the 19th amendment

  17. African American organization that successfully lobbied Congress to pass anti-lynching laws in 1922

  18. Who is the NAACP

  19. Psuedo science meant to show inferiority of certain races/ethnic groups

  20. What is Eugenics

  21. Radical racist organization that promoted anti-immigrant agenda as well as racial,religious intolerance

  22. What is the KKK

  23. Immigration legislation passed to limit immigration to 2% of ethnic group based on 1890 census data

  24. What is the National Origins Act

  25. Who was exempted from National Origins Act of 1924

  26. Natives of the Western Hemisphere

  27. Area in NY where many Bohemians would gather, live, work and create

  28. What is Greenwich Village

  29. One of the first radio broadcasts reported this event

  30. What is Harding’s landside victory in Presidential election of 1920

  31. Term given to young independent women that flaunted their independence and willingness to break with traditional roles

  32. What is a Flapper

  34. This popular figure in American Culture of the 20’s was known as “The Sultan of Swat”

  35. Who is Babe Ruth

  36. Playwright that brought realism and contemporary issues to the stage

  37. Who is Eugene O’Neill

  38. Term given to young American authors like Fitzgerald and Hemingway that lived and worked in Paris for a time

  39. What is the Lost Generation

  40. U.S. president whose administration was marred by numerous scandals and eventually died in office

  41. Who is Warren G. Harding

  42. First pilot to cross the Atlantic in a solo flight

  43. Who is Charles Lindbergh

  44. African American writer that was the leading voice of the African American Experience of the era

  45. Who is Langston Hughes

  46. Nickname for Jazz icon Louis Armstrong

  47. What is “Satchmo”

  48. Type of music said to have evolved from African American spirituals

  49. What is the Blues?

  50. Black leader that believed that African Americans would never achieve equality and justice in the United States
